‎Claude Monet (1840?1926) went to live in the village of Giverny in 1883. The landscape painter swapped his nomadic lifestyle for a reclusive existence, devoting himself completely to painting his impressive garden. He spent years working, isolated and undisturbed, on his magnum opus: a large decorative ensemble depicting the reflections on the surface of his water lily pond. Monet regarded his Grandes D corations as his legacy, and in the course of the project he painted hundreds of canvases that he never sold or exhibited. When Monet died in 1926 he was a celebrated artist, but his paintings from Giverny did not receive a positive reception when they were posthumously revealed. Critics and art historians regarded the water lilies as an inferior element of his oeuvre, the work of a blind old man. This perception eventually changed, thanks in part to an exhibition in 1952 at the current Kunstmuseum Den Haag, which, for the first time, presented Monet?s water lilies as true masterpieces. These paintings have now become Monet?s trademark, and his most beloved work. This lavishly illustrated publication focuses on the period Monet spent in Giverny and on the creation of his final masterwork. It also charts how Monet?s water lilies have been received over the years. With essays by Frouke van Dijke, Astrid Goubert, Marianne Mathieu and Benno Tempel. The exhibition Monet ? The Garden Paintings ran from 12 October 2019 until 2 February 2020 in Kunstmuseum Den Haag (The Hague, The Netherlands) and showed no fewer than forty international masterpieces.‎
